#84afc5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#84afc5 is composed of 51.8% red, 68.6%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33% cyan, 11.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 200.3 degrees, a saturation of 35.9% and a lightness of 64.5%. #84afc5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#095f8b.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#84afc5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05080a is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#84afc5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a6a9 is the less saturated color, while #4cc1fd is the most saturated one.
